网上科普有关“如何用CSS显示文字的上标和下标”话题很是火热,小编也是针对如何用CSS显示文字的上标和下标寻找了一些与之相关的一些信息进行分析 ,如果能碰巧解决你现在面临的问题,希望能够帮助到您。
CSS上标:<sup>上浮内容</sup>
CSS下标:<sub>下浮内容</sub>
以下是范例:
一、电脑不能启动的原因
系统不承认硬盘
此类故障比较常见,即从硬盘无法启动 ,从A盘启动也无法进入C盘,使用CMOS中的自动监测功能也无法发现硬盘的存在。这种故障大都出现在连接 电缆 或IDE口端口上,硬盘本身的故障率很少 ,可通过重新插拔硬盘电缆或者改换IDE口及电缆等进行替换试验,可很快发现故障的所在 。
如果新接上的硬盘不承认,还有一个常见的原因就是硬盘上的主从条线 ,如果硬盘接在IDE的主盘位置,则硬盘必须跳为主盘状,跳线错误一般无法检测到硬盘。
HTML CSS JS很低级吗?
在css中 ,可以使用vertical-align 属性的sub、super或者text-top 、text-bottom属性值来显示文字的上标和下标。下面我们就来介绍一下css vertical-align属性,显示文字的上标和下标的方法,希望对你们有所帮助 。
css vertical-align属性
vertical-align属性是用来设置元素的垂直对齐方式的,它定义了行内元素的基线相对于该元素所在父元素基线的垂直对齐。视频教程推荐:CSS教程
vertical-align属性可以在table表格中设置单元格内容的对齐方式;它兼容所有的浏览器。
使用text-top、text-bottom属性值
在css vertical-align属性中 ,设置text-top属性值可以让行内元素的顶端与其父元素字体的顶端对齐,而,设置text-bottom属性值可以让行内元素的底端与其父元素字体的底端对齐 。
下面我们通过一个简单示例来看看text-top、text-bottom属性值如何设置文字的上标和下标。
<style type="text/css">
.demo{
font-size: 20px;
}
.super span{
vertical-align: text-top;
font-size: 12px;
color: red;
}
.sub span{
vertical-align: text-bottom;
font-size: 12px;
color: red;
}
</style>
<div >
<p >一段测试文本 ,拥有<span>上标</span></p>
<p >一段测试文本,拥有<span>下标</span></p>
</div>首先使用vertical-align属性的text-top和text-bottom属性值,分别把<span>标签内的文本固定在相对于其父元素<p>标签文本的顶端和底端的位置 ,再设置<span>标签内的文本的字体大小,就拥有了一个上标或者下标。
效果图:
使用sub 、super属性值
在css vertical-align属性中,设置super属性值可以让行内元素相对于该元素所在父元素上浮一定距离 ,形成垂直对齐文本的上标;而,设置sub属性值可以让行内元素相对于该元素所在父元素下沉一定距离,形成垂直对齐文本的下标 。
下面我们来看看具体效果:
<style type="text/css">
.demo{
font-size: 20px;
}
.sup span{
vertical-align: super;
color: red;
}
.sub span{
vertical-align: sub;
color: red;
}
</style>
<div >
<p >一段测试文本 ,拥有<span>上标</span></p>
<p >一段测试文本,拥有<span>下标</span></p>
</div>效果图:
现在的上标、下标和其父元素文本的大小一致,不是很好看,可以把上标、下标的字体大小设置成12px ,看看效果:
总结:
Css—float的影响和解决方案
在IT行业里任何一种编程语言都没有高低之分,有的只是人们对于这个语言的了解程度。有些人用一周时间看了一些教程文档类似于W3C,很快就可以模仿京东等大型商城类的静态页面了 ,就觉得之间已经完全掌握了,其实则不然,你要知道IT这一行的水是很深的 ,你现在顶多算作是一个入门级别,撑死算是在水面上浮着呢,连潜泳都算不上呢?
语言的高低级还得看你从哪些角度去看待这个问题?
如果作为一个门外汉来说 ,那么他会认为越简单的越低级。从前端的入门来说,HTML 、CSS、JS是前端入门的基础的确很简单,容易入门 ,所以你会认为这个是很低级的 。
如果作为一个前端界的大神来说,你会认为HTML、CSS 、JS是很低级的,毕竟这个是一个自然现象,大神们往往站长一定的高度去鄙视刚刚入门的菜鸟 ,来显示一种高高在上的姿态。已达到一种贬低别人抬高自己的目的。
如果从他们的历史来看,HTML、CSS、JS作为前端必备的三项技能,他们是所有其他语言的一个基础。要想完全弄懂也没那么简单 。这就好比一座高楼大厦 ,他们就相当于高楼大厦的根基,如果根基没有打好,那么这座大厦支撑不了多久就会倒塌。前端出现的各种框架都是基于他们产生的 ,从这个角度来看的话他们比不低级。
在IT行业里最后拼的不是语言的高度,重要的是编程思想 。任何一门语言都只是你在这一行业的工具。工具必然要有,但关键还是要看思想 ,十年磨刀,但你的刀磨刀什么程度呢?你真的就确定你无敌了吗,可以去藐视一切吗?
推荐俩种依靠clear属于清除浮动的方法 ,推荐第二种,探究的记录在后面,赶时间的看个开头就好了。
1. 在受浮动坍塌的父级元素结束标签前,添加一个高宽为0的空div ,然后设置 clear:both
2 .创建一个clearfix样式,并使用伪类元素 after 添加样式到父元素上
无论是块级元素还是行内元素设置了浮动之后都会生成一个块级框,并且可以编辑它的宽高 ,此时该浮动元素就脱离了文档流 。举个例子,把网页看成一个三维的泳池,文档流在泳池底部 ,给文档流中一个元素设置了float之后,它就从这个网页的泳池底部浮动到了水上。此时同级的块级元素会无视float元素在网页上的位置进行布局。但是行内元素并不会被遮挡,而是像和它一起浮在水面上一样环绕这个浮动元素 。
根据前面介绍 ,元素设置float后好像会从网页上浮一样,脱离文档流。这样的话,如果父级元素原本没设置高度 ,计划用子元素撑开父级元素。此时子元素因为float上浮,则父级元素的高度就会因为自身没设置而坍塌 。
来个示例 ( 下文都是依据这个示例来讨论,故先给出HTML结构和CSS样式 ):
让我们再打开开发者工具具体看看
然后让我们把父元素也一同浮动看看
例如:
此时背景色为粉色的 ch2 就会被浮动的 背景色半透明的ch1 覆盖,但是ch2的字体还是环绕着ch1
如果让ch2 也浮动 ,则ch1 和 ch2 就相当于一同浮起到这个网页泳池的水面上。
另外,ch2 虽然不浮动起来时会被 同级ch1遮挡,但是ch2 它内部的行内元素却是环绕 ch1 的 ,同时 ch2 内部的块级元素还是会被浮动起来的ch1遮挡。
解决父元素高度坍塌的问题 ,其实可以给父元素指定个高度,但这样就没有父元素高度自适应的意义了;另外全部元素一起浮动也能解决父元素坍塌,子元素被遮挡的问题 ,但这本质上只是将所有元素一起浮动到顶端,并没有解决问题,反而还会影响另外的元素排列。下面介绍clear属性来清除浮动
那我们先来看看 clear 属性有什么用
我们稍稍改动一下上面的例子在 ch2 下加一个 p 标签然 ,然后改动一下 ch1 和 ch2 的样式让它们俩高度不一样 。
若此时我们给p元素也加上浮动呢?
样例:
关于“如何用CSS显示文字的上标和下标”这个话题的介绍,今天小编就给大家分享完了,如果对你有所帮助请保持对本站的关注!
本文来自作者[夷浩圆]投稿,不代表石号立场,如若转载,请注明出处:https://s0429.com/cshi/202512-2339.html
评论列表(4条)
我是石号的签约作者“夷浩圆”!
希望本篇文章《如何用CSS显示文字的上标和下标》能对你有所帮助!
本站[石号]内容主要涵盖:国足,欧洲杯,世界杯,篮球,欧冠,亚冠,英超,足球,综合体育
本文概览:网上科普有关“如何用CSS显示文字的上标和下标”话题很是火热,小编也是针对如何用CSS显示文字的上标和下标寻找了一些与之相关的一些信息进行分析,如果能碰巧解决你现在面临的问题,...